Proofreading for Grammar
(Sentence Level)
nWhen proofing and editing, focus on meaning and clarity
n Know your grammatical weaknesses, and check those first
n Read a sentence aloud to confirm “verbal grammar”
n Look for shifts in voice, person and tense
n Identify subject, predicate, clauses and phrases within a   sentence
n Quickly cover the basics:
–Complete sentences (and ideas)
–Agreement between elements
–Clear and appropriate modifying phrases
–Correct punctuation
n Use the writing assistants to find likely errors (but check    again for yourself)
n Keep a good grammar guide handy
